Course Content

• Automotive Cybersecurity Fundamentals
• Threat Modeling and Risk Assessment in Automotive Systems
• Secure Software Development for Automotive Applications
• Automotive Network Security and Communication Protocols (e.g., CAN, LIN, Ethernet)
• Intrusion Detection and Prevention Systems in Vehicles
• Automotive Cybersecurity Governance, Compliance, and Standards (ISO 21434)
• Incident Response and Forensics in Automotive Cybersecurity
• Vulnerability Analysis and Penetration Testing of Automotive ECUs
•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ning in Automotive Security
